Time management is organizing tasks and activities to make them manageable for individuals to perform. It is a balancing act having the skills to manage both tasks and time successfully. For it is not the number of hours an individual works but how efficient he or she works that matters.

A leader who has time management skills is a great asset to the company promoting easy workflow, structure, and a positive team environment.
